Benefits

Bacterial infectionsBacterial infections

In Bacterial infections : Cureone TZ 500mg/62.5mg Injection helps treat infections that are caused by bacteria. It contains two medicines, Ceftriaxone, and Tazobactum. Ceftriaxone stops the growth of infection-causing bacteria. Tazobactum enhances the activity of Ceftriaxone against the bacteria as well as reduces resistance of the bacteria to the antibiotic. This medicine usually makes you feel better within a few days, but you should continue taking it as prescribed even when you feel better to make sure that all the infectious bacteria are killed and do not become resistant. How it works

How Cureone TZ Injection works Cureone TZ 500mg/62.5mg Injection is a combination of two medicines: Ceftriaxone and Tazobactum. Ceftriaxone is an antibiotic. It works by preventing the formation of the bacterial protective covering which is essential for the survival of bacteria. Pregnancy

Cureone TZ 500mg/62.5mg Injection is generally considered safe to use during pregnancy. Animal studies have shown low or no adverse effects to the developing baby; however, there are limited human studies.Cureone TZ 500mg/62.5mg Injection is generally considered safe to use during pregnancy.
